Multi-Species Bacterial Interaction Networks Within Root Biofilm Communities

This study investigates the syntrophic and competitive interactions among different bacterial species during root biofilm assembly and how these interactions shape community structure and function. The research reveals ecological principles governing polymicrobial biofilm development with implications for plant-microbe interactions.
